## v3.8.0 — Dependency pinning policy change

Heads up, future maintainers: starting this release, all direct dependencies in the Mosswick services must be pinned to exact versions — no more caret ranges sneaking in surprise minor bumps. Transitive deps get locked via the generated manifest, which is now committed. The old "pin only the scary ones" approach bit us twice last quarter, so it's gone. Renovation PRs come weekly; batch them, don't cherry-pick. Policy questions go to the person named below.

account owner for hahig-fahag: Pelael Istax Novys

Runbook: account recovery for Keyturn, our secrets-rotation utility. New folks: if a rotation job fails mid-run, the operator account may auto-lock to prevent partial writes. First, confirm the job state is "halted" in the Keyturn dashboard, then request a recovery session from the on-call lead. The recovery flow prompts for the team passphrase before re-enabling rotation; never paste it into chat. For the current cycle, the passphrase is:

vault phrase of fajef-yaduf = zorox-gorael-oliael-sorax-ulador-sorius

☐ **Step 7 — Checkout load test sign-off (key ceremony)**

Before sealing the Marrowgate signing keys, confirm the checkout flow held 5k req/s for 20 minutes with error rate under 0.1%. Attach the load report to the ceremony record. New members: two witnesses must initial this step. Then unseal the ceremony workstation using the passphrase below.

unlock words, baguf-badug: aldath-ralwyn-gilath-oliys-sorius-raleth-pelmir-praeth-lamix-druvan-siliel-fraax-queniel

Provenance notes for the Coinwharf conversion library. All rounding is banker's rounding at the minor-unit scale; plugins must not re-round upstream values. Builds are reproducible from the locked manifest — any drift in conversion output between environments indicates a provenance mismatch, not a rounding bug. Plugin authors reporting discrepancies must include the exact build they linked against. Do not report against locally patched builds; they are unverifiable. The canonical identifier for the current certified build is recorded below.

session token of kagup-hahaf = htk3_2b8